Craig Daniel Billman Obituary

On the evening of Friday, February 16, 2024, Craig Daniel Billman entered into the presence of his Lord and Savior while at home in Boquete, Panama. He was 63 years old.

Craig was born in Logansport, Indiana to Lionel Billman and Muriel Mathias Billman on September 6, 1960.

Playing and watching sports, especially football, basketball and tennis were childhood passions that he continued into adulthood.

 He also loved spending time with his many cousins on his grandparents’ farm.

In 1979 he graduated from Logansport High School and attended Taylor University the year after high school.

The following spring, he received an appointment to the United States Military Academy at West Point and graduated in 1984.  Upon graduation he took further training in the Field Artillery Branch and completed Airborne and Army Ranger School. He served several active-duty assignments including Camp Liberty Bell on the Korean DMZ and the 7th Infantry Division Army Rapid Deployment Force in Ft. Ord California.

After resigning his commission, he enrolled at Harvard Business School and completed his MBA in 1990. He worked as a consultant and later in international finance. He was a true renaissance man in education and interests. He loved different cultures. In addition to living in Russia, the Philippines and Panama, he visited over 90 countries across his professional career.

Amongst his most interesting endeavors, Craig wrote and produced a movie, Bankers Secret.

Having a knack for learning languages, Craig was fluent in Russian and Spanish. His mastery of eight languages enhanced his enjoyment of being a part of the local community and sharing his faith. For the past few years, Craig lived in Panama where he made a positive impact in this neighborhood.

Craig is preceded in death by his paternal grandparents Carl and Gladys Billman and maternal grandparents Earl and Goldie Mathias. Also, by his parents Lionel and Muriel Billman. He is survived by his brother Eric (Sandra) Billman, his sister Barbara (Mark) Gilzean, nephews Andrew (Carrie) and Luke and four great nieces.
